Best Buy becomes first major wholesaler outside of Clearwire's strategic investors to join Clearwire's 4G "Network of Networks" and offer service under the Best Buy name.

On July 29, it was announced that Clearwire Corporation, a leading provider of wireless broadband services and operator of the fastest 4G network in the country, and Best Buy Connect, LLC, a subsidiary of Best Buy Co., Inc., announced the formation of a strategic wholesale relationship in which Best Buy will use Clearwire's 4G network to offer mobile internet service to customers under the Best Buy Connect service. Willkie represented Best Buy in the deal. Under the terms of deal, Best Buy will offer, beginning in 2011, a new 4G tier for its recently introduced Best Buy Connect service. The deal makes Best Buy the first major wholesaler outside of Clearwire's strategic investors to Join Clearwire's 4G "Network of Networks" and offer service under the Best Buy name. With approximately 180,000 employees and operations in the United States, Canada, Europe, China, Mexico and Turkey, Best Buy is a multinational retailer of technology and entertainment products and services. Best Buy Connect was conceived to help accelerate mobile broadband adoption by offering consumers the convenience of one-stop shopping for devices, service activation, billing and customer support from Best Buy. The deal was handled by partner Gordon Caplan and Jared Nicholson.
